Checkd Group Bolsters Media Division with Launch of New Digital PR Team

James Dixon leading drive to elevate visibility of key brands in the United Kingdom and North America
Technology-led sports betting specialist Checkd Group has established a new digital PR team to boost its organic search performance across its key sites in the United Kingdom and North America.
James Dixon (pictured) has been installed as Head of Digital PR at Checkd Media, the group’s content and marketing arm. He leads a team that will work on boosting the visibility of proprietary brands in the United Kingdom, the United States, Canada and South America including Footy Accumulators, The Winners Enclosure and FlashPicks while also providing digital PR services to partners through the creation of a performance marketing service offering.
The launch of the new service intends to supercharge Checkd’s new and existing brands, providing a more solid focus on organic performance as a key traffic and revenue-driving channel with digital PR as a linchpin.
A former journalist with ten years of experience in the iGaming industry, Dixon arrives from online casino affiliate BonusFinder where he has a proven track record of success in key markets around the world.
George Rogan and Liam Conroy have joined Checkd Media as Digital PR Managers in support of Dixon while Charlie Giblin has been appointed Digital PR Executive.
The new hires follow Rob Cable’s appointment as PPC manager late last year as well as George Webb joining as Head of SEO to bolster the company’s activity in the United Kingdom and the United States.
